The Flight into Egypt

Description

Executed during Giovanni Benedetto Castiglione's second visit to Rome, this classical composition illustrates the Biblical story in which the infant Christ commanded a palm tree to bow down so that the Virgin might pick its fruit during the Holy Family's flight into Egypt to escape Herod's soldiers.
